Intelligent systems enhance the capacities made available by the
internet and other computer-based technologies. This book deals
with the theory behind the solutions to difficult problems in the
construction of intelligent systems. Particular attention is paid
to situations in which the available information and data may be
imprecise, uncertain, incomplete or of linguistic nature. Various
methodologies for these cases are discussed, among which are
probabilistic, possibilistic, fuzzy, logical, evidential and
network-based frameworks. One purpose of the book is to consider
how these methods can be used cooperatively. Topics included in the
book include fundamental issues in uncertainty, the rapidly
emerging discipline of information aggregation, neural networks,
bayesian networks and other network methods, as well as logic-based
systems.
